Observatorio Mamalluca Vicuña

Point of Interest

Perched in the hills above Vicuña, this public observatory takes advantage of the Elqui Valley’s exceptional atmospheric conditions and minimal light pollution. The facility offers guided night tours with powerful telescopes, revealing southern hemisphere constellations invisible from North America. Reserve ahead—tours fill up quickly, especially during new moon phases.

Access via a winding 9km gravel road from Vicuña that’s fine for most vehicles. Tours run year-round but winter months offer the longest nights. The facility has a small visitor center but no camping—stay in Vicuña or at nearby campgrounds and drive up for your scheduled tour.
